Growth Opportunities

  • Expansion within Existing Service Areas: Artesian has the opportunity to grow its customer base within its existing service territories in Delaware, Maryland, and Pennsylvania. By targeting new residential and commercial developments, the company can increase its customer connections and revenue. This organic growth strategy leverages Artesian's established infrastructure and local market knowledge. The increasing population in these states supports this growth opportunity, providing a steady demand for water and wastewater services.
  • Infrastructure Investment and Upgrades: Ongoing investment in water and wastewater infrastructure is crucial for maintaining service quality and regulatory compliance. Artesian can capitalize on this need by securing contracts for infrastructure upgrades and expansions. These projects not only generate revenue but also enhance the company's long-term asset base. Government funding and regulatory mandates often drive these infrastructure investments, creating a stable pipeline of opportunities.
  • Acquisition of Smaller Water Systems: Artesian can pursue strategic acquisitions of smaller, independent water systems in its service areas. These acquisitions can provide immediate access to new customers and expand Artesian's geographic footprint. By integrating these smaller systems into its existing infrastructure, Artesian can achieve economies of scale and improve operational efficiency. This consolidation strategy is a common growth driver in the fragmented water utility industry.
  • Contract Water and Wastewater Services: Artesian offers contract water and wastewater services to municipalities and other utilities. Expanding this service offering can generate additional revenue streams and diversify the company's business model. By leveraging its expertise and infrastructure, Artesian can provide cost-effective solutions for communities facing challenges in managing their water and wastewater systems. This service-based approach allows Artesian to tap into a broader market beyond its direct customer base.

About ARTNA

Founded in 1905 and headquartered in Newark, Delaware, Artesian Resources Corporation has evolved into a leading provider of water and wastewater services. Through its subsidiaries, Artesian distributes and sells water to a diverse customer base, including residential, commercial, industrial, governmental, municipal, and utility clients. The company's services extend to public and private fire protection, wastewater collection, treatment, and infrastructure development, primarily in Delaware, Maryland, and Pennsylvania. Artesian also provides contract water and wastewater services, along with water, sewer, and internal service line protection plans. Beyond utility operations, Artesian engages in wastewater management services, design, construction, and engineering projects. It owns real estate properties, including land for office buildings, a water treatment plant, and a wastewater facility. As of December 31, 2021, Artesian served approximately 91,700 customers in Delaware, 2,500 in Maryland, and 40 in Pennsylvania, supported by 1,368 miles of transmission and distribution mains. What They Do

  • Distributes and sells water to residential, commercial, and industrial customers.
  • Provides wastewater collection and treatment services.
  • Offers public and private fire protection services.
  • Provides contract water and wastewater services to municipalities and other utilities.
  • Offers water, sewer, and internal service line protection plans.
  • Provides design, construction, and engineering services related to water and wastewater infrastructure.
  • Owns and operates water treatment plants and wastewater facilities.
  • Provides storm water management system services.

Business Model

  • Generates revenue through the sale of water and wastewater services to customers.
  • Contracts with municipalities and other utilities to provide water and wastewater services.
  • Offers water and sewer line protection plans for a recurring fee.
  • Provides design, construction, and engineering services for water and wastewater infrastructure projects.
